Labour expert Austin Gamey is advising government to involve the national tripartite committee in handling workers agitations over the recent fuel price hikes.
Government is meeting the Trades Union Congress (TUC) following threats of a nationwide strike if fuel subsidies are not restored.
Some labour groups are accusing government of violating laid down procedures in attempts to pre-empt the strike.
The Labour expert, who supports this position, told Joynews: “I think there are properly laid down structures which can be followed to resolve matters between organized labour and employers and governments through the tripartite system. I think for consistency and orderliness it will be appropriate the government finds a way of getting the national tripartite committee…to be in control…”
Mr. Gamey is, however, asking workers to exercise restraint as attempts are made addresses their grievances.
